Pill imprint 75 M has been identified as Imipramine pamoate 75 MG.

Imipramine is used in the treatment of adhd; panic disorder; primary nocturnal enuresis; interstitial cystitis; night terrors (and more), and belongs to the drug class tricyclic antidepressants. FDA has not classified the drug for risk during pregnancy.

Imipramine 75 MG is not subject to the Controlled Substances Act.
